Police begin search for suspects behind assault, death of Kogi teacher

A manhunt for three suspects has been initiated by the Kogi State Police Command in response to the death of a 30-year-old primary school teacher who allegedly died from injuries she received after being attacked for reprimanding a student. 

According to reports, on June 18, Maryam Usman, the teacher, was attacked at Brains Minds Nursery and Primary School, Ugbamaka, in the state's Olamaboro Local Government Area. 

The case of culpable homicide was reported to the Olamaboro Divisional Police Headquarters on June 25, according to a statement released on Sunday by the command's spokeswoman, SP Oyiza Salisu Afusat. 

According to the statement, an initial inquiry showed that Abdullahi Ishaka, together with two women, allegedly invaded the school and attacked the instructor because of a student's punishment.

“The victim sustained serious injuries and was initially treated at a hospital in Ugbamaka before being referred to Iko-Ojo Hospital, Okpo, for further medical attention. She, however, passed away on June 25, 2026,” the statement read.

Detectives inspected the spot and the deceased's home after the incident was reported, according to Afusat, while the required paperwork was completed.

She continued by saying that plans were in place to transport the body to the General Hospital in Ankpa for an autopsy.

The suspects left before police arrived at the location, according to the police spokeswoman, and efforts were still being made to capture them.
